Hi everyone,

We’re raising funds to support our beautiful friends, Lucy and Chris, as they face an unimaginable journey with their family. Just before Christmas, their world was turned upside down when their beloved three-year-old son, Gus, was suddenly diagnosed with stage 4 neuroblastoma.

Neuroblastoma is a rare childhood cancer and Gus is now facing a long and challenging course of treatment. He is under the care of top Oncologists in Australia and will be receiving the best treatment/therapies available worldwide. Despite everything he has been through in the past 2 weeks, he continues to show such incredible strength and bravery, and everyone in his life could not be prouder of him.

Gussy is a happy, busy, and adventurous little boy who has a cheeky smirk that compliments his constantly analysing, intelligent little brain. He loves the outdoors, riding his bike, and all things cars! When he’s not zooming around, Gus enjoys being with his family and a well-earned scoop of strawberry or mango gelato.

Lucy and Chris’ are so grateful for all of their family and friends that have been rallying to ensure they can spend every possible moment by Gus’ side as they navigate this journey together, while also caring for their 9-month-old son, Fletcher, and trying to keep life as “normal” as possible. The reality of the emotional, practical and financial impact this diagnosis has brought will be enormous as Gus moves through treatment throughout 2026 and beyond. We are raising funds to help ease the challenges Lucy and Chris are now facing, so they can focus on what matters most – being by Gus’s side, supporting him through each day, and keeping their family together during this incredibly difficult time.

Funds will help cover unforeseen costs that come with long-term treatment, including time away from work, travel and accommodation, essential equipment/cleaning, care for Fletcher and any additional support required along the way.

Lucy and Chris also hope to raise awareness for neuroblastoma. Any funds not used to support Gus and his family will be donated to charities supporting neuroblastoma research, care and treatment, helping other children and families facing the same challenging journey.
